Moisture Monitoring A Guide to Soil and Plant Health

Moisture mapping plays a critical role in maintaining optimal soil and plant health. It involves monitoring soil and plant moisture levels to ensure proper hydration, prevent waterlogging, and optimize crop yield.

Soil Moisture Monitoring

  • Tensiometers: These devices measure the tension or suction in the soil water. They provide accurate readings of soil moisture potential and are ideal for monitoring root zone moisture.
  • Electrical Conductivity Probes: These probes use electrical conductivity to estimate soil moisture content. They are less accurate than tensiometers but are more versatile and can be used to monitor multiple depths.
  • Capacitance Sensors: These sensors measure the dielectric constant of the soil, which is influenced by soil moisture. They are affordable and easy to use but may be affected by soil texture and temperature.

Plant Moisture Monitoring

  • Pressure Chambers: These devices measure the water potential of plant tissues. They are used to assess plant water status and identify water stress.
  • Sap Flow Sensors: These sensors measure the rate at which water moves through plant stems. They provide real-time data on plant water uptake and can help detect early signs of drought stress.
  • Infrared Thermometers: Infrared thermometers measure the temperature of plant leaves. Differences in leaf temperature can indicate water stress, as water movement cools leaves.

Benefits of Moisture Mapping

* Improved crop yield: Optimal soil moisture conditions promote healthy plant growth and maximize crop yield.
* Reduced water waste: Moisture mapping allows for targeted irrigation, reducing water consumption and minimizing potential waterlogging.
* Enhanced soil health: Maintaining proper soil moisture levels helps to maintain soil structure, nutrient availability, and microbial activity.
